What Are Installment Loans in Sheyenne, North Dakota?
Installment loans are a type of loan where the borrower receives a lump sum of money from a lender and then repays the loan in installments, typically over a set period. This type of loan is popular in Sheyenne, North Dakota and is legal in this state.
Unlike a payday loan, which requires the borrower to repay the entire loan amount plus interest in one lump sum, installment loans allow the borrower to repay the loan over time. This can make it easier for borrowers to manage their finances and repay the loan without incurring additional fees or penalty charges.
How Do Installment Loans Work in Sheyenne, North Dakota?
Before taking out an installment loan in Sheyenne, North Dakota, it’s important to understand how this type of loan works. Typically, the borrower will apply for the loan online or in person at a lender’s office. The lender will then determine the borrower’s eligibility for the loan, including their income, credit score, and other factors.
If the borrower is approved for the loan, they will receive a lump sum of money, which they can then use for any purpose they choose. The borrower will then repay the loan, along with interest and fees, over a set period, typically ranging from a few months to several years.
Installment loans in Sheyenne, North Dakota can be secured or unsecured. Secured loans require the borrower to put up collateral, such as their car or home, as a guarantee that they will repay the loan. Unsecured loans do not require collateral but may have higher interest rates and fees.
What Are the Benefits of Installment Loans in Sheyenne, North Dakota?
There are several benefits to taking out an installment loan in Sheyenne, North Dakota. One of the main benefits is that it allows borrowers to receive a lump sum of money when they need it, without having to repay the loan in one lump sum.
Installment loans also offer predictable payment amounts and dates, which can make it easier for borrowers to budget and manage their finances. In addition, installment loans can be used for a variety of purposes, including home repairs, medical expenses, and debt consolidation.
Finally, installment loans can help borrowers build their credit score, as long as they make their payments on time. This can make it easier for borrowers to obtain other types of credit in the future.
Are There Risks to Taking out Installment Loans in Sheyenne, North Dakota?
While there are benefits to taking out an installment loan in Sheyenne, North Dakota, there are also risks to consider. One of the main risks is that the borrower may be unable to repay the loan, which can result in additional fees, penalty charges, and damage to their credit score.
It’s also important to understand the interest rates and fees associated with installment loans, as these can add up over time and make the loan more expensive in the long run. Borrowers should carefully review the terms and conditions of the loan before agreeing to it.
